Synthesis of some new biologically active thieno[3, 2-b:4, 5-b']thieno-[2, 3-c]quinolones
Some new polycyclic heterocyclic compounds of the quinolone type shown on Figure 1 were prepared by multistep synthesis [1]. Common feature of all the compounds synthesized is that they have at least one N-[3-(dimethylamino)propyl] group which is present in number of substances possessing antiviral activity [2]. Structure of thieno[3, 2:4, 5]thieno[2, 3-c]quinolin-6-ones The reaction of photocyclization of anilides, acylation of amines with carboxylic chlorides and esters and N-alkylation of amides were used as a final step in the synthesis of corresponding quinolone derivatives. Prepared quinolones were tested on antitumor activity and showed very intensive action in vitro on some human carcinoma [3]. Testing in vivo is in course.
